How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Suffolk County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Suffolk County Studio Apartments | $2,580 | $1,750 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,784 | $850 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,522 | $1,650 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,598 | $2,640 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$13,628 | $3,200 | $10,000+ |
| Suffolk County 5 Bedroom Apartments | $50,860 | $6,720 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Suffolk County Apartments
What is a cheap apartment in Suffolk County?
A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Suffolk County is under $1,913.
What is the price of a cheap apartment in Suffolk County?
The cheapest apartment in Suffolk County is Belmont Villas which is listed at $1,550, while the average apartment in Suffolk County costs $2,995.
What types of apartments are the cheapest in Suffolk County?
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 38 regular apartments in Suffolk County that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
